Stéphanie Jiménez (born 17 December 1974[1]) is an Andorran mountain runner and skyrunner naturalised Italian.[2]

Biography
Jiménez was born in Albi, France. She has competed in the Buff Skyrunner World Series since 2006, finishing in the top five in the championship on every occasion.[3][4][5][6] Her first race victory was in 2007, when she won the OSJ Ontake SkyRace at Mount Ontake, Japan.[7]
She lives in Sterzing, South Tyrol, Italy.[8]
